RyanE Posted February 12, 2010 Share Posted February 12, 2010 Although it seems foolish to you, Control4 only sells through their dealer channel, and only Dealers are authorized to have the ComposerPro software.Homeowners can get ComposerHE (Homeowner's Edition), which allows them to change programming of the system, but unfortunately, it does not let them change the equipment, or the 'bindings' of how that equipment is connected. Other than those restrictions, HE will allow you to add a lot of functionality to your own system.Other options: Become a dealer.RyanE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
